When was the first presidential debate, and who was involved? How
harkovskaia [24]

Answer:

The first presidential debates in the United States were sparked by a series of seven senate debates in Illinois in 1858 between Abraham Lincoln and Senator Stephen Douglas. Lincoln followed Douglas's campaign path across the state and organized the debates without a moderator or panel. Lincoln would deliver a speech in the same location a few days after Douglas did so.  

Lincoln and Douglas decided to discuss slavery for seven three-hour sessions, with each session lasting an hour and fifteen minutes.

Debates did not really take off in the United States. Despite the first ever televised presidential debate in 1952, which included all the contenders.
